.s-banner{background:#f5f0f7;font-family:Segoe UI,sans-serif;font-size:20px;font-weight:400;overflow:hidden;padding:96px 0;position:relative}.s-banner__wrapper{align-items:center;display:flex;flex-flow:column;max-width:1152px;width:100%}.s-banner__title{font-size:36px;font-weight:700;letter-spacing:-.025em;line-height:40px;margin-bottom:48px;margin-left:auto;margin-right:auto;max-width:896px;text-align:center}.s-banner__image{border:4px solid hsla(0,0%,100%,.5);box-shadow:0 25px 50px -12px rgba(0,0,0,.25);margin-bottom:64px;max-width:960px;position:relative;width:100%}.s-banner__image,.s-banner__image img{border-radius:16px}.s-banner__item{align-items:center;background:#fff;border:1px solid #f5f0f7;border-radius:12px;display:flex;filter:drop-shadow(0 10px 8px rgba(0,0,0,.04)) drop-shadow(0 4px 3px rgba(0,0,0,.1));flex-flow:column;max-width:256px;padding:20px;position:absolute;text-align:center;width:100%}.s-banner__item.mark{top:64px;transform:translateX(-100%)}.s-banner__item.steven{top:50%;transform:translate(-100%,64px)}.s-banner__item.craig{bottom:64px;left:50%;transform:translate(-50%,100%)}.s-banner__item.emma{right:0;top:64px;transform:translateX(100%)}.s-banner__item.tracy{right:0;top:50%;transform:translate(100%,48px)}.s-banner__stars{font-size:12px;margin-bottom:12px}.s-banner__text{color:#050a23;font-size:14px;letter-spacing:-.025em;margin-bottom:12px}.s-banner__author{color:#421566;font-size:12px;font-weight:600;line-height:16px}.s-banner-dot{border-radius:9999px;box-shadow:0 10px 15px -3px rgba(0,0,0,.1),0 4px 6px -4px rgba(0,0,0,.1);height:16px;position:absolute;width:16px}.s-banner-dot.mark{background:#9a00f7}.s-banner-dot.mark,.s-banner-dot.steven{right:0;top:32px;transform:translateX(32px)}.s-banner-dot.steven{background:#490cba}.s-banner-dot.craig{background:#d46686;top:0;transform:translateY(-32px)}.s-banner-dot.emma{background:#d46686}.s-banner-dot.emma,.s-banner-dot.tracy{left:0;top:32px;transform:translateX(-32px)}.s-banner-dot.tracy{background:#421566}#mobile.s-banner__item{display:none}@media (width <=1280px){#mobile.s-banner__item{display:flex;height:max-content}#desktop.s-banner__item{display:none}.s-banner__text{font-size:12px}.s-banner-dot{display:none}.s-banner__item{border-width:1px;font-size:12px;max-width:192px;padding:12px}.s-banner__item.mark{left:-16px;top:-32px;transform:none}.s-banner__item.steven{bottom:-32px;left:-16px;top:inherit;transform:none}.s-banner__item.emma{right:-16px;top:-32px;transform:none}.s-banner__item.craig,.s-banner__item.tracy{display:none}}@media (width <=1024px){.s-grid__slider-page{grid-template-columns:repeat(3,minmax(0,1fr))}#mobile.s-banner__item{display:none}.s-banner__image{border:none;border-radius:unset;box-shadow:none;margin:0}.s-banner__image-wrapper{border:4px solid hsla(0,0%,100%,.5);border-radius:16px;box-shadow:0 25px 50px -12px rgba(0,0,0,.25);margin:0;max-width:960px;position:relative;width:100%}.s-banner__image{align-items:center;display:flex;flex-flow:column}#desktop.s-banner__item.craig,#desktop.s-banner__item.tracy{display:none}.s-banner__image-content{display:flex;flex-flow:column;gap:16px;margin-top:96px;width:100%}#desktop.s-banner__item{align-items:flex-start;display:flex;max-width:100%;position:static;transform:none}.s-banner__stars{margin-bottom:4px}.s-banner__text{font-size:14px;margin-bottom:8px;text-align:start}.s-banner__author{font-weight:400}}@media (width <=768px){.s-banner__image-content{margin-top:40px}}@media (width <=479px){.s-banner,.s-cards,.s-demo,.s-grid,.s-text-image{padding:60px 0}.s-banner__title,.s-cards__title,.s-demo__title,.s-grid__title,.s-text-image__title{font-size:32px}}